Exclusive: ICBC Leasing deals

24 June 2009

The leasing subsidiary of ICBC has agreed an LOI with Sichuan Airlines– which took delivery of the first Chinese assembled A320 yesterday – for six sale/leaseback deals. It is also understood the leasing company closed its first transaction with a non-Chinese airline for a 747 freighter.

Read more: [ICBC Leasing] [ICBC] [Sichuan Airlines] [Dragon Aviaiton Leasing] [Airbus] [Tianjin] [A320]

ICBC Leasing has agreed a letter of intent (LOI) with Sichuan Airlines for six sale/leaseback deals for A320 family aircraft. Besides the LOI inked between ICBC Leasing and Sichuan, the airline agreed to name the first aircraft delivered from Tianjin as ICBC. The naming ceremony took place yesterday in the capital of Sichuan province Chengdu.
